General Specification of AMD Radeon HD 7610M

AMD Radeon HD 7610M released with DDR3 and 1 GB on 7 January 2012 (12 years old). VRAM (GPU memory) is important for graphic card performance since it allows a graphics card to hold high-resolution frames, more complex textures, and other content. More GPU RAM does not always result in faster FPS, but it does provide a smoother, more consistent experience, particularly at high graphics settings.

Radeon HD 7610M has 25.6 GB/s data transfer speed and memory operates at the response speed 1600 MHz.

Furthermore, Radeon HD 7610M has core clock speed of 450 MHz and dissipate heat 20 Watt.
